A sudden pain in the upper right part or the centre of abdomen indicates the presence of gallstones. The right shoulder can hurt too. Gallstones are hard deposits of digestive fluid that can form in the gallbladder. Gallbladder is a small organ on the right side of the abdomen with digestive fluid called bile that’s released into the small intestine. Gallstones can vary in size.
